RESOLUTION NO. 7629
RESOLUTION PROPOSING TO SPECIALLY ASSESS
FOR THE COSTS OF CURRENT SERVICES
PROVIDED WITHIN THE INTERSTATE/LYNDALE/NICOLLET PROJECT AREA
FOR THE PERIOD JANUARY 1, 1991 THROUGH DECEMBER 31, 1991.
CITY PROJECT NO. 8b3
BE IT RESOLVED by the City Council of the City of Richfield, Minnesota
as follows:
1. There is hereby established a special assessment district, the
boundaries of which are Lyndale Avenue, 78th Street, the railroad tracks
and 77th Street including that property known as Hennepin County
Property Identification Number 34-028-24-33-0073, for the purposes of
assessing for current services provided by the city.
2. The following current services of the city are hereby proposed to be
undertaken by the, city in the district, with the cost of such services
to be specially assessed against benefited commercial and multiple
family residential property within the district include, but are not
necessarily limited to, the following:
Landscape maintenance of common properties; including
tree trimming, mowing, fertilizing, edging;
Irrigation maintenance;
Painting and repair of wood furniture;
Trash removal and general maintenance including repairs
and replacement of lights, sidewalks, curbs, furniture,
plantings.
3. The area proposed to be specially assessed for such current services
consists of every assessable lot and parcel of land within the district.
It is proposed that special assessments on commercial and multi-family
residential property be made on the basis of the area with each square
foot of assessable property within the district being assessed an equal
amount for maintenance of common area.
4. The city clerk is authorized and directed to give notice of a
hearing by this council at which time the council will consider the
undertaking of such current services and the levying of special
assessments to bear the costs thereof. The city clerk shall give mailed
and published notice of such hearing as required by law. Such hearing
shall be held on Monday, July 23, 1990, commencing at 7:00 p.m.-or as
soon thereafter as the matter can be reached on the agenda.
5. It is hereby proposed that the project consist of the costs of the
aforementioned services for the period of January 1, 1991 through
December 31, 1991. The estimated cost of providing all of the
aforementioned current services during that period is $7475.
